IRS treatment of religious charities

When you donate your vehicle to a 501(c)(3) organization, including religious charities, you can enjoy tax deductions similar to those for secular charities. The IRS provides automatic exemption for churches and religious organizations under §508(c)(1)(A), which means that many Jewish charities, including synagogues and Federations, are recognized for their charitable contribution status. As a donor, you may deduct the fair market value of your vehicle, providing a meaningful benefit while supporting the community. Whether the charity is church-affiliated or a secular nonprofit, the guidelines for tax deductions remain the same, ensuring that your contributions are recognized and valued.

How we vet faith-based partners

✓ EIN Verification

Ensure the charity has a valid Employer Identification Number (EIN). This registration confirms its status as a recognized nonprofit and helps establish credibility.

✓ Denominational Accountability

Look for charities that are part of the Jewish Federation network. This affiliation indicates adherence to standards that promote ethical fundraising and governance.

✓ Third-Party Ratings

Check ratings from reputable organizations like Charity Navigator, ECFA, or the BBB Wise Giving Alliance. These ratings evaluate charities on transparency and financial health.

✓ Form 990 Transparency

Review the charity's Form 990 filings, which provide detailed financial information, including revenue sources and expenditures, enabling informed giving decisions.
